When the fault occurs and forces stopping, the fault is recorded in this parameter.
During stop with low voltage Lv (LvS warning), there is no error record. During operation with
mid-low voltage Lv (LvA, Lvd, Lvn error), there is a record.
When dEb function is valid and enabled, the drive executes dEb and records fault code 62 to
Pr.06-17
–Pr.06-22 and Pr.14-70–Pr.14-73 simultaneously.
Fault Output Option 1
Fault Output Option 2
Fault Output Option 3
Fault Output Option 4
Default: 0
Settings 0–65535 (refer to bit table for fault code)
Use these parameters with multi-function output terminal (set to 35–38) for the specific
requirement. When the fault occurs, the corresponding terminals activate. Convert the binary
value to decimal value before you enter the value for Pr.06-23–Pr.06-26.
